About Maintenance Superintendent

What does a Maintenance Superintendent do?

As Maintenance Superintendents, we are responsible for coordinating maintenance teams, including rental housing maintenance, commercial facility maintenance, and janitorial. We oversee the maintenance operations. We assist with team management and performance reviews. Assisting in recruitment and training of new employees is also a part of our duty. We coordinate with commercial facility maintenance. We perform regular plumbing and carpentry services as well. Working with Maintenance Superintendents, we are responsible for supervising the fleet of vehicles and warehouse equipment. We assist in team-leading duties when the staff is absent or during peak times. We perform routine electric repairs. Finally, we have hands-on support for job requests.

Core tasks:

  • performing pest control services
  • providing a higher degree of customer services
  • performing mechanical services
  • installing floor tiles and painting interior

What Is the Age and Gender Ratio of Maintenance Superintendent Employees?
Gender ratio in Maintenance Superintendent position: 0.960118168389956 Male and 0.0398818316100443 Female. Age ratio in Maintenance Superintendent position: 16-20: 8%, 21-30: 38%, 31-40: 35%, 41-50: 14%, 51-60: 5%, 60+: 0%. Maintenance Superintendent position is predominantly male (96.0%) with the largest age group being 21-30 years old, followed by 31-40 years old.

What Industries Does Maintenance Superintendent Typically Have Experience In?
Industry Background: The most typical industries of Maintenance Superintendent: Manufacturing, Public Administration, Mining / Oil & Gas, Utilities, Transportation & Warehousing. Maintenance Superintendent employees most likely come from a Manufacturing industry background.
